Transaction 31a9c2682643fa094208a96b8c2644fa8456d9a0c242bebf0115b48ac4a15865
1 Input
1 Output
-
31a9c2682643fa094208a96b8c2644fa8456d9a0c242bebf0115b48ac4a15865:0
- value
- 334267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a8f91a356e8b16d87e3b866033c53776c92c460 OP_EQUAL
- address
- 35a4Hwd7bwEeXs7wQrWK8HCMNopHc72RHa